This week, as part of our Erasmus+ accreditation, we are participating in the course “Incorporating Cultural Diversity in Education,” held in Palermo. The course brings together lecturers and experts in adult education from various European countries.
The theme of the course is exceptionally current and important. It addresses interculturality, the integration of migrants, and the development of inclusive educational policies, as well as strengthening the sensitivity and competencies of teachers and educational staff.
The exchange of experiences, practical examples, and open discussions with colleagues from other countries have demonstrated the universality of this topic and confirmed how much we can all learn from one another. Through our participation in this course, we are enhancing our ability to provide education that is inclusive, sensitive to diversity, and fully aligned with European educational values.
The course program continues with topics on language and integration, the importance of the national language in education, and examples of good practice from across Europe.
